Ticket: Expired credentials blocking FD-leak investigation on Brindlehost workers. The descriptor-audit job (Lintrap) can't attach to worker pods because its token expired last Tuesday, so the leaked-file-descriptor hunt is stalled. Support: re-enable the audit job once credentials rotate; do not restart workers, we'd lose the leak state. Lintrap should authenticate to the audit gateway with the key below.

service key, bagap-tawif: vxb15-zl4UgnDSY8s10vM

Management Meeting Minutes — Discount Policy

Attendees: branch managers, Norrhaven region, chaired by Edda Kvarn. Decision: deals above the large-deal threshold now require regional sign-off; standard discount capped at 12%, exceptions escalated. Effective next month. Rationale: margin erosion on the Stelline range. Branches to retrain sales leads within two weeks. Compliance reviewed quarterly. The cap ties directly to a plan recorded confidentially below.

management briefing: Only 33 of the 205 pilot accounts renewed Kasath, so a churn review is set for October 17. Weniusek Logistics is in early talks to buy Holethax Freight for about $345.6 million.

### Provenance: Brambleworth N+1 fix

Heads up, reviewer — this page tracks where the GraphQL N+1 fix for the roster query actually came from. Short version: we swapped per-node resolver calls for a batched loader, so the member list now does one query instead of hundreds. The change was built on the Copperline runner, fully attested, and cross-checked against the staging ledger. If you want to verify the artifact yourself, the provenance token for that build sits just below.

build token for tajeg-bajep: htk14_409ba9df6b8acb